易支付系统PHP开源聚合支付源码多接口集成

易支付系统PHP开源聚合支付源码多接口集成

系统介绍

易支付系统是一款基于PHP语言开发、完全开源免费的第三方聚合支付解决方案。该系统专为中小型网站、应用开发者及个人站长设计,核心目标是简化支付功能对接的复杂流程。通过集成市场上主流的支付通道,该系统为用户提供了一个统一的支付管理入口,有效解决了多支付渠道单独接入、管理分散、对账繁琐等行业痛点,帮助项目方以最低的技术和资金成本,快速实现安全、稳定、合规的在线收款能力。

对于拥有在线交易需求的各类网站,无论是电商平台、知识付费、会员充值还是服务订购,易支付系统都能扮演“支付中枢”的角色。它不仅仅是支付接口的简单堆砌,更是一个具备完整订单管理、数据统计和安全风控能力的支付SaaS系统简化版。使用该系统,开发者可以摆脱重复且易出错的支付对接开发工作,将更多精力专注于自身核心业务逻辑的打磨与优化,从而提升项目整体的开发效率和运营体验。

核心功能

  • 多支付通道聚合:系统已预先集成了支付宝(包括PC网站支付、手机网站支付、当面付)、微信支付(包括PC扫码、JSAPI公众号支付、H5支付)、QQ钱包(扫码及移动支付)以及码支付等国内主流支付方式,实现了“一次对接,多渠道收款”。

  • 一键安装部署:提供完整的安装引导程序,用户只需将源码上传至支持PHP的服务器,通过浏览器访问安装向导,按照提示填写数据库等信息,即可快速完成系统的初始化配置与部署,极大降低了技术门槛。

  • 全开源可定制:作为完全开源的支付系统,所有源代码对用户开放。开发者可以根据自身业务需求,深度定制支付界面、修改回调逻辑、增加新的支付接口或扩展营销功能,实现完全的自主可控。

  • 统一订单管理:后台提供强大的订单管理中心,能够集中展示和管理来自所有支付通道的交易订单。支持按时间、支付状态、支付方式等多维度查询,清晰展示订单号、金额、用户信息及支付状态。

  • 安全风控机制:系统内置基础的支付安全策略,如支付结果异步通知验证、防止重复回调、关键数据加密等,为交易提供基础安全保障,开发者可在此基础上进一步强化风控规则。

  • 商户管理后台:拥有独立、功能完善的管理员后台。管理员可在此配置各支付接口的密钥参数、设置支付费率、管理网站基本信息、查看财务统计报表,并监控系统运行状态。

  • 多场景适配:系统提供的支付接口适用于PC网页、移动端H5页面、微信公众号内支付等多种常见支付场景,能够满足不同终端用户的支付需求。

  • 详细数据报表:后台提供交易数据统计功能,可以按日、周、月等周期查看交易总额、成功订单数、各支付渠道占比等关键运营数据,为商业决策提供参考。

技术特性

易支付系统采用经典的PHP+MySQL技术栈构建,对环境要求友好,兼容性强。核心推荐运行于PHP 7.0及以上版本,以充分发挥新版本PHP的性能与安全性优势,同时也兼容PHP 5.4环境,确保在多数虚拟主机或服务器上均可顺利部署。代码结构遵循常见的MVC设计模式,目录结构清晰,主要业务逻辑与支付接口驱动分离,便于阅读与维护。

系统前端界面采用HTML、CSS及JavaScript开发,确保支付页面简洁明了且交互流畅。在支付安全方面,系统在通信过程中使用签名验证机制,确保支付请求和回调通知的不可篡改性。数据库设计上,对订单、配置等核心数据表进行了合理规划,保证数据的一致性和查询效率。作为开源项目,其代码注释相对完善,为后续的二次开发和功能扩展提供了良好的基础。

运营管理

系统的运营管理主要通过功能强大的管理员后台实现。登录后台后,运营者可以一站式完成所有配置与管理操作。在支付配置模块,可以分别接入和设置支付宝、微信支付等各个渠道的AppID、密钥、证书等核心参数,并可独立开启或关闭某个支付方式。

在财务与订单模块,管理员能够全局浏览所有成功、失败或待支付的订单详情,支持订单检索和导出功能,便于财务对账。系统还提供基础的站点设置功能,如网站名称、LOGO、通知方式等。此外,后台通常包含操作日志记录,追踪关键配置的修改行为,增强管理安全性。所有管理功能均通过清晰的图形化界面呈现,无需操作数据库或配置文件,极大提升了日常运营的便捷性。

使用说明

部署易支付系统需要准备以下环境:一台支持PHP(版本5.4以上,推荐7.0+)和MySQL数据库的服务器或虚拟主机,以及一个已备案的域名。具体安装步骤如下:首先,将获取到的系统源码压缩包上传至服务器网站根目录并解压。随后,将您的域名解析(A记录或CNAME记录)指向该服务器的IP地址。完成解析后,在浏览器中访问您的域名,系统会自动跳转至“/install”安装向导页面。

在安装向导中,您需要根据提示填写数据库连接信息(地址、库名、用户名、密码),并设置管理员账号密码。点击提交后,系统将自动创建所需数据表并完成初始化配置。安装成功后,您可以通过访问“域名/admin”进入管理后台,使用刚才设置的管理员账号登录。登录后台后,首要任务是在“支付接口配置”菜单中,根据提示逐一填写您从支付宝、微信支付等官方平台申请得到的商户密钥信息,完成支付通道的激活。配置完成后,您的网站即可通过调用系统提供的支付API,开始接收来自多渠道的付款。

图片演示

易支付系统PHP开源聚合支付源码多接口集成 图片易支付系统PHP开源聚合支付源码多接口集成 图片易支付系统PHP开源聚合支付源码多接口集成 图片